Solution

The direct and indirect methods are two ways of preparing the statement of cash flows.

  1. Direct Method: This method involves calculating cash flows by directly adjusting each line item on the income statement from the accrual basis of accounting to the cash basis. This method provides information about major classes of gross cash receipts and payments. However, it is less commonly used because it often requires more effort and data gathering.

  2. Indirect Method: This method starts with net income and then adds or subtracts items to convert that amount to the cash basis. It adjusts net income for changes in balance sheet accounts to calculate the cash from operating activities. This method is more popular among large U.S. companies because it is easier to prepare and less time-consuming.
